Ceramic vs. Teflon Nonstick: What the Chemistry Actually Says

Every nonstick pan sold today is one of two things: a PTFE coating, which most people call Teflon, or a ceramic coating, which is newer and marketed as the safe one. The marketing on both sides is loud and the chemistry is quieter, so here is what the coatings actually are and the honest trade-off between them.
What Teflon actually is
PTFE is a fluoropolymer, a plastic built on carbon-fluorine bonds, and it belongs to the family of chemicals called PFAS. That family name is the one in the headlines, the so-called forever chemicals that persist in the environment and have been linked to a range of health risks. The specific compound that caused the original Teflon scandal, PFOA, was phased out of US cookware production around 2013, which is why every modern pan box says PFOA-free.
Chemists broadly consider the PTFE coating itself stable at normal cooking temperatures. The real-world caveats are two. Overheat an empty PTFE pan far past frying temperatures and the coating starts to break down and release fumes. And a scratched, flaking coating means bits of it end up somewhere other than the pan.
What ceramic actually is
Ceramic nonstick has no clay in it. It’s a silica-based coating applied through a sol-gel process, and its selling point is real: no PTFE, no PFAS at all. The trade-off is durability. The slick surface degrades faster than PTFE, and owner reviews across brands consistently describe the nonstick effect fading within one to three years, sometimes sooner with daily use.
A 2024 study that heated both coating types past 250 degrees Celsius for prolonged periods found changes in both, with the ceramic coating actually resisting heat and mechanical wear better in that test. The honest reading is that neither coating loves high heat, and both reward gentle treatment.
The actual decision
Buy ceramic if the forever-chemicals question matters to you and you’ll accept replacing the pan when the coating fades. That’s the deal, stated plainly, and making the coating last stretches it meaningfully. Buy modern PTFE if maximum slickness and longer coating life win, and you cook at moderate heat with decent ventilation. And note that either way, nonstick of any kind is for eggs and delicate work, never for searing. Frequently asked
- Is Teflon safe to cook with now?
- Modern PTFE pans are PFOA-free and considered stable at normal cooking temperatures. The two real rules are avoid overheating an empty pan and retire a pan once the coating scratches or flakes.
- Is ceramic nonstick really PFAS-free?
- Yes. Ceramic coatings are silica-based and contain no PTFE or any other PFAS compound. That is the category’s genuine advantage over conventional nonstick.
- Why does ceramic nonstick stop working?
- The silica-based surface loses its slickness with heat cycles and abrasion, faster than PTFE does. Owner reviews across brands consistently report fading within one to three years, and gentle care is what pushes you to the far end of that range.
- Which is better, ceramic or Teflon?
- Ceramic wins if avoiding PFAS entirely is the priority. PTFE wins on slickness and coating lifespan at moderate heat. Neither should ever be used for high-heat searing, which belongs to stainless or cast iron.
